Default Strut inserts

Hi, quick question. Do you need the specific Koni strut inserts to convert the 951 front struts, or does any 944 insert work? I suppose the mounting bolt on the bottom is the key?

Thanks, I have seen that article. My qyestion is if you have to use Konis or, can you use another insert (KYB, etc.)

The mounting bolt on the bottom is the key - and, the diameter of the casing (52mm). I don't know of another strut insert that provides for this type conversion.
